    Default Unable to access GUI.

    After my install, I have discovered one issue. After the Untangle box has run for a while, I am no longer able to access the GUI, either from the console or the web interface. On the console, I only have command line access, and via web access the request never times out, it just keeps cranking like it's trying to open the page... but the page never opens. Everything seems to be running ok, but if I want to get into the system to make changes or view logs I have to reboot the system.
    I found a thread that references using the –kiosk command, but when I try that, the cursor just moves to the next line and does nothing.
    I am pretty sure that this isn’t a hardware issue, because I am running Untangled on a Dell Precision T7500 with 2 10k 150GB Raptors running in RAID 1, dual Gigabit Nics, a Xeon 3.3GB running 8 cores, and 24GB of RAM.

    The install was flawless, and I am using the full Lite package. My Untangle version is 9.2.1 (X64)
